This font is a slanted, handwritten script with a loose brush-pen feel and intentionally irregular contours. Strokes show moderate contrast with occasional pooling and tapering, and the edges appear slightly rough, as if from dry ink or worn reproduction. Letterforms are compact and somewhat condensed, with variable character widths and a lively baseline that gives words a natural, human rhythm. Connections are mostly implied rather than fully cursive, keeping counters open and shapes quick and gestural.
Best suited for display settings such as posters, product labels, craft packaging, menu headings, and short promotional lines where the distressed brush texture can be appreciated. It works well for branding accents and pull quotes, especially when a handmade, slightly weathered look is desired.
The overall tone is informal and characterful, suggesting personal notes, journal lettering, or vintage ephemera. Its roughened stroke texture adds a handmade, timeworn flavor that reads as authentic and a bit gritty rather than polished or luxurious.
The design appears intended to capture fast, brushy handwriting with a lightly distressed imprint—balancing legibility with an intentionally imperfect, organic surface. It aims to deliver a vintage-leaning, handcrafted voice for titles and brand moments rather than neutral body text.
In longer text, the slant and quick stroke rhythm create strong forward motion, while the narrow proportions help keep lines compact. The numerals share the same hand-drawn energy and textured edges, supporting cohesive use across display copy that needs a human, imperfect finish.
